Transaction 576ec82120955d6b89b7f0552c515e353effb4ed4e8328ac8d71617d1db559b9

1 Input
2 Outputs
  • 576ec82120955d6b89b7f0552c515e353effb4ed4e8328ac8d71617d1db559b9:0
  • value  149300
    address  37iWskPi3SDyDbcq6XyKwSfMoFsVp86dha
  • 576ec82120955d6b89b7f0552c515e353effb4ed4e8328ac8d71617d1db559b9:1
  • value  409700
    address  3QZZcofB4QnPiUw4RR92AbWEY5dreX9rZR